K. Pormannan ... Respondent Prayer : Second Appeal filed under Section 100 CPC against the decree and judgment dated 17.08.2009 on the file of the District Judge, Thiruvannamalai, in A.S. No.2 of 2009 upholding the decree and judgment dated 22.10.2008 on the file of the Additional Subordinate Judge, Thiruvannamalai, in O.S. No.146/99.

For Appellants : Mr. G. Rajan For Respondent : Ms. R. Abirami for M/s. V. Srimathi.

JUDGMENT

A perusal of the records shows that the appellants 1 and 2 died even in the year 2020 and till date no steps have been taken by the appellants to bring on record the legal heirs of the deceased appellants 1 and 2.

2. In view of the same, the Second Appeal is dismissed as abated. No costs. Consequently connected miscellaneous petitions are dismissed.
